Output d6aba59d02070f07a5ee7426eeefa5e0ff9962e3fbb20704bf2dbdeb4c3c1b77:1

value
39188522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ae4038a29ce50556908a811b1d3f978967c448d OP_EQUAL
address
38X15RBCicmNdyebFBU1nuDmaEvZDuPtET
transaction
d6aba59d02070f07a5ee7426eeefa5e0ff9962e3fbb20704bf2dbdeb4c3c1b77
spent
true